Brr, that was a cold one

Wanganui Chronicle (NZ)
"In 24 years of living at Papaiti, Frank Wright had never seen a frost as hard as yesterday morning's. The official low temperature recorded in Wanganui city overnight on Sunday and into Monday morning was -2C but at Mr Wright's property the thermometer dipped to -7C. "We've seen it as low as -3C, but never -7C before. "It was absolutely white on the lawn - it was really beautiful." Mr Wright said he and his wife were keeping warm by the fire. "Our wood burner has been going non-stop." Gonville resident Len Goldsack had never seen a frost like it in Wanganui in his nearly 80 years. "I have seen frosts like that, but only when I've been visiting in Invercargill. I can tell you, it was a good one."
